Replacement Double Glazing: Enhancing Efficiency and Comfort in Homes

Replacement double glazing describes the procedure of substituting existing single-glazed or old double-glazed windows with new, modern-day double-glazed units. This improvement generally aims to enhance energy effectiveness, lower heat loss, enhance acoustics, and elevate the visual appeal of a residential or commercial property. As more homeowners want to optimize their properties for convenience and energy savings, comprehending the advantages and processes associated with replacement double glazing is important.

The Importance of Double Glazing

Double glazing contains 2 panes of glass separated by a layer of inert gas, such as argon, which provides insulation. The benefits of this technology include:

  1. Energy Efficiency: Double-glazed windows dramatically minimize heat transfer, guaranteeing homes stay warm during winter season and cool in summer season.
  2. Sound Reduction: The extra layer of glass decreases external noise, making homes quieter.
  3. Condensation Control: Double glazing decreases the opportunity of condensation forming in between the panes, which can lead to mold and moisture issues.
  4. Boosted Security: Modern double-glazed windows come geared up with robust locking mechanisms that deter trespassers better than single-glazed options.

Aspects to Consider When Replacing Double Glazing

When thinking about replacement double glazing, a number of aspects must be examined:

1. Kind of Glazing

Homeowners can select between different types of double-glazing options, such as:

  • Low-Emissivity (Low-E): Coated glass that reflects heat back into the room.
  • Laminated Glass: Provides better security and sound reduction.
  • Tempered Glass: Offers higher strength and security.

2. Frame Material

The frame product can substantially impact both looks and performance. Choices consist of:

  • uPVC: Durable, low upkeep, and offered in numerous designs.
  • Aluminium: Sleek and modern-day with superior strength.
  • Lumber: Offers a timeless visual that mixes well with conventional homes.

3. Energy Ratings

Comprehending energy ratings, determined by the Window Energy Rating (WER) plan, is vital. Windows with high energy rankings suggest much better insulation and lower energy costs.

4. Setup

Correct installation is vital for optimal efficiency. Property owners need to consider hiring knowledgeable specialists who ensure airtight sealing and correct fitting to prevent problems down the line.

The Replacement Process

The process of changing double glazing usually follows these steps:

  1. Survey and Assessment: A preliminary assessment by a professional to determine the best solutions for the home.
  2. Product Selection: Choosing the proper glass type and frame material according to the property owner's choices and budget plan.
  3. Preparation: Removal of old glazing or windows, preparing the space for new setups.
  4. Setup: Fitting the brand-new double-glazed systems, guaranteeing accuracy in measurements and seals.
  5. Completing Touches: Involves sealing and finishing to make sure sturdiness and visual appeal.

Benefits of Replacement Double Glazing

The advantages of setting up replacement double glazing can not be overemphasized. Below are a couple of essential advantages:

1. Cost Savings

While the preliminary investment might be higher than single glazing, the long-term savings on energy costs can balance out these expenses. Research studies show that homes with double glazing can conserve 10-25% on energy expenses.

2. Increased Property Value

Houses with contemporary double-glazing services often see an increase in property value. Potential purchasers recognize the advantages of energy-efficient homes, making these residential or commercial properties more appealing.

3. Enhanced Aesthetics

New windows enhance the total appearance of a residential or commercial property. Property owners can select designs that fit their personal design, contributing to curb appeal.

4. Ecological Impact

By improving energy effectiveness, double glazing reduces the carbon footprint of a household. Minimizing heating requirements implies less reliance on fossil fuels, contributing to environmental preservation.

FAQs About Replacement Double Glazing

Q1: How long does replacement double glazing last?A: Replacement double-glazed windows can last 20 years or more with proper care and upkeep.

Q2: Is double glazing worth the financial investment?A: Yes, due to significant energy cost savings, increased convenience, noise reduction, and boosted residential or commercial property worth.

Q3: Can I change private panes of double glazing?A: Yes, if only one pane is damaged, it may be possible to change simply that pane; however, it is frequently suggested to replace the whole system for ideal efficiency.

Q4: Will replacement double glazing remove all noise?A: While double glazing significantly minimizes sound, it may not remove all sounds, particularly from very loud sources.
